I mentioned last week that I'd discuss the Cheesy Gordita Crunch-like item that appeared during a Taco Bell investor presentation and it appears that it's a Quesalupa. From the looks of it, the Quesalupa features a grilled flour tortilla stuck onto the outer surface of a standard Chalupa. Basically, it's a little like the Chalupa version of a Cheesy Gordita Crunch but with the layers switched up a little.
I haven't yet heard or found anything regarding a test, but I'd expect it to test sometime next year. Taco Bell has already filed a trademark application for "Quesalupa."
Taco Bell already has a dish on the menu called the "Quesarito," which is a quesadilla-wrapped burrito.
